Branching rules for unramified principal series representations of GL(3) over a p-adic field
Abstract
On restriction to the maximal compact subgroup $\mathrm{GL}(3,\mathscr{R})$, an unramified principal series representation of the $p$-adic group $\mathrm{GL}(3,F)$ decomposes into a direct sum of finite-dimensional irreducibles each appearing with finite multiplicity. We describe a coarser decomposition into components which, although reducible in general, capture the equivalences between the irreducible constituents.
